18 Stillmeadow Way

Framingham, MA, 01701
PENDING
$1,199,900Price
4Beds
3Baths
3927sqft

18 Stillmeadow Way

Framingham, MA, 01701
PENDING
$1,199,900Price
4Beds
3Baths
3927sqft